| dc.description.abstract | The article describes the metabolic processes occurring in the body of sheep during the treatment of oestrosis with Iversan. The final data, in comparison with the initial results, reliably, within the reference ranges, demonstrate a pronounced response of the body, manifested in an increase in the activity of the enzyme alanine aminotransferase by 15.5%, urea by 16.7%, glucose by 9.5%, albumin by 13.6%. A significant decrease in the number of leukocytes by 12.8% was established. There is an insignificant decrease in ESR by 2.6%; the number of erythrocytes increases insignificantly by 3.6% and the level of hemoglobin by 3.8% | ru |
